[QUOTE="mtnwrunner, post: 834691, member: 17701"] Oh come on harperc, you ain't old, you are just much wiser.:D Here is my system and for me it works great. I use a pair of Zeiss victory 8 x 25's around my neck for quick checks and they are just a little larger than a pack of cigarettes. I then carry a set of 12 x 50 vortex razor HD's in my pack and I use these for tripod glassing or to confirm things at longer ranges. The nice thing about 12's over 15's is that you can actually freehand them a whole lot better than 15's. And the vortex's are 28 ounces. There, that's my two cents worth..........:) Randy [/QUOTE]
